WebApr 5, 2024 · Do Broadway actors use microphones? Most Broadway productions use over a hundred thousand dollars worth of wireless microphones for a single show. Therefore, even though you can’t always see it, each actor has a small lavalier microphone clipped, taped, glued, or sewn to some part of the face, hair, or costume.
